Windows/Mac/Linux下U 盘安装Ubuntu(14.04/16.04/17.04)图文教程
October 19, 2017
本文将会讲述如何在三种不同的系统下(Windows, Mac, Linux) 通过U盘安装指定的Ubuntu Linux 双系统,该教程适用于ubuntu 14.04, 16.04 和17.04 版本。
网上的大部分ubuntu安装教程,主要是在虚拟化软件vmware workstation 或者virtual box下安装ubunt linux虚机,但如果想在当前的windows系统,苹果的mac系统,或者其它Linux系统下安装另一个ubuntu 系统,即在当前计算机上安装双系统。 当我们下载完ISO安装文件后,我们需要将该文件压制到光盘上,并通过DVD光驱来安装系统。
现在DVD光驱越来越少使用了,那么我如何在没有DVD光驱硬件的前提下,如何来安装ubuntu系统呢?我们可以通过制作Ubuntu安装U盘的方式来安装ubuntu双系统。
Table of Contents
Ubuntu iso 镜像文件下载
因为Ubuntu系统是一个免费的Linux发型版本,所有我们可以直接去Ubuntu的官方网站去下载你所需要的安装包。其下载地址如下:
Ubuntu Iso镜像文件官方下载地址:
Ubuntu 16.04 LTS 长期支持版本 64位:http://releases.ubuntu.com/16.04/ubuntu-16.04.3-desktop-amd64.iso
Ubuntu 16.04 LTS 长期支持版本 32位: http://releases.ubuntu.com/16.04/ubuntu-16.04.3-desktop-i386.iso
Ubuntu 17.04 版本 64位:http://releases.ubuntu.com/17.04/ubuntu-17.04-desktop-amd64.iso
Ubuntu 17.04 版本32位:http://releases.ubuntu.com/17.04/ubuntu-17.04-desktop-i386.iso
Ubuntu 14.04 LTS 长期支持版本 64位:http://mirrors.163.com/ubuntu-releases/14.04.5/ubuntu-14.04.5-desktop-amd64.iso
Ubuntu 14.04 LTS 长期支持版本 32位: http://mirrors.163.com/ubuntu-releases/14.04.5/ubuntu-14.04.5-desktop-i386.iso
如果你想下载更多其他版本的ubuntu安装包,可以去ubuntu官方下载(由于官方提供的下载地址,iso镜像服务器可能都在国外,所以下载速度可能会比较慢)或者去163镜像官方站去下载不同的版本号的安装包, 地址为:http://mirrors.163.com/ubuntu-releases/ , 也可以去中科院开源镜像站,地址为:http://mirrors.opencas.org/ubuntu-releases/ , 这两个站的下载速度都还不错。
制作Ubuntu 安装U盘
当下载完Ubuntu 安装镜像文件后,我们就需要开始制作Ubuntu系统安装U盘。下面我们来分别介绍三种不同的系统下制作Ubuntu系统U盘的方法。
一、在windows系统下制作Ubuntu 安装U盘
首先我们需要下载一个U盘系统制作工具Universal USB Installer, 该工具是Windows系统下制作Linux安装U盘非常流行和常用的一个工具,支持当前主流的Linux发行版,当然也支持Ubuntu。
1# 下载Universal USB installer
下载地址为:https://www.pendrivelinux.com/downloads/Universal-USB-Installer/Universal-USB-Installer-1.9.7.9.exe
2# 安装刚才下载Universal USB installer工具
3# 点击“I Agree”
4# 在上图中的”Step1” 下拉列表里选择”Ubuntu”, 在”Step2”部分,点击“Browse” ,选择你要安装ubuntu系统ISO镜像文件。在“Step3”的下拉列表里选择u盘的驱动符。然后点击“create” 即可
二、在Mac系统下制作Ubuntu 安装U盘
在苹果的Mac系统下制作ubuntu 安装U盘工具,只需要在命令行下操作即可。
1# 下载ubuntu ISO镜像文件到本地
2# 切换到存放镜像文件的目录
cd ~/Ubuntu-download-dir
3# 转换ISO镜像文件为苹果Mac系统识别的dmg格式
hdiutil convert -format UDRW -o ubuntu.iso ubuntu-16.04-desktop-amd64.iso
该命令执行完毕后,会成一个一个扩展名为dmg格式的文件。重命名改名为以iso为扩展名
mv Ubuntu.iso.dmg Ubuntu.iso
4# 插入U盘
执行diskutil list命令查看u盘的挂载点,比如为:/dev/diskN
diskutil list
5# 将Ubuntu 镜像文件写入到U盘
sudo dd if=./Ubuntu.iso of=/dev/rdiskN bs=1m
6# 弹出制作好的ubuntu安装U盘
diskutil eject /dev/diskN
三、在Linux系统下制作Ubuntu 安装U盘
Linux 系统下制作Ubuntu 安装U盘方法可以Mac系统类似。
1# 下载ubuntu ISO镜像文件到本地
2# 切换到存放镜像文件的目录
cd ~/Ubuntu-download-dir
3# 插入U盘
执行fdisk -l命令查看u盘的挂载点,比如为:/dev/diskN
5# 将Ubuntu 镜像文件写入到U盘
sudo dd if=./ ubuntu-16.04-desktop-amd64.iso of=/dev/rdiskN bs=1m
6# 弹出制作好的ubuntu安装U盘
diskutil eject /dev/diskN
通过U盘安装Ubuntu 系统 (14.04/ 16.04/ 17.04)
当我们制作完ubuntu安装U盘后,就可以开始安装系统了。
1# 在进行U盘安装系统之前,我们还需要设置BIOS选项,因为默认的是硬盘启动,因此我们需要进行设置为U盘启动。 如下图:
2# 插入U盘,重启系统。此时,系统会通过U盘引导安装Ubuntu系统,如下图。
之后的ubuntu系统安装步骤请参考文章:https://www.osetc.com/archives/20310.html
3# EasyBCD 创建启动系统
a)下载并安装EasyBCD,此软件用于在启动电脑的时候显示要选择启动的系统(windows 或ubuntu)
下载地址为:http://huajun1.onlinedown.net/down/EasyBCD2.3.zip
b) 打开easyBCD,选择add new entry, 选择linux/BSD, 输入name,比如:ubuntu 16.04; Device这一行选择我们创建分区时候创建的”/boot“分区,前边有linux标记的。
4# 再次重新启动系统,在引导界面,选择”ubuntu 16.04”,就可以进入ubuntu系统了。
U盘通过ks.cfg无人值守安装Ubuntu系统
1#把镜像文件ubuntu-16.04-desktop-amd64.iso写入U盘
2# 创建一个kickstart 文件,放入到nfs服务器上或者U盘里
3# 修改U盘中syslinux目录下syslinux.cfg文件
DEFAULT install LABEL install menu label ^Install Ubuntu menu default kernel /install/amd64/linux append ks=/ks.cfg vga=normal initrd=/install/amd64/initrd.gz quiet --
4# 重启机器设置U盘引导,即可开始U盘无人值守安装。
可以参照下面的Ubuntu kickstart 文件:
install text lang en_US langsupport en_US keyboard us mouse timezone --utc Asia/Chongqing rootpw --disabled user tdt --fullname="myubuntu1604" --password 123456 reboot bootloader --location=mbr zerombr yes clearpart --all --initlabel part /boot --fstype ext4 --size 200 part swap --size 1024 part / --fstype ext4 --size 1 --grow auth --useshadow --enablemd5 network --bootproto=dhcp --device=eth0 firewall --disabled skipx %packages penssh-server openssh-client nfs-kernel-server vim
ubuntu u盘安装常见问题
问题1:U盘安装Ubuntu15.04 出现boot failed: please change disks and press a key to continue 错误
问题描述: 用Ultraiso制作了一个Ubuntu15.04的U盘启动盘,在装系统的时候提示如下错误:
boot failed: please change disks and press a key to continue Start booting from USB deviceing……
后来发现是由于ubuntu使用了最新的syslinux版本,而大多U盘刻录软件还未支持最新的syslinux版本导致u盘无法启动。解决方法:使用另一个刻录软件Win32 Disk Imager ,重新制作可U盘启动盘,就可以成功安装了。
Win32 Disk Imager的使用方法:
问题2: U盘安装Ubuntu的gfxboot.32错误处理方法
解决方法: https://jingyan.baidu.com/article/dca1fa6f625942f1a44052dd.html
问题3:U盘安装Ubuntu Kylin 15.4 [解决Failed to load ldlinux.c32问题]
问题描述:一开始用UltraISO.exe 、Win32DiskImager、Windows 7 USB DVD Download Tool、PowerISO6_V6.2.0.0都不行。大白菜等工具在制作U盘启动盘的时候,实际上也是使用的 UltraISO。
启动的时候如果不开启UEFI,则会提示:
Failed to load ldlinux.c32 Boot failed: please change disks and press a key to continue.
或者根本就什么也不提示,干脆识别不到U盘中的引导文件。
如果开启UEFI,不管用什么方式制作的U盘启动盘,也是不管不顾提示找不到硬件。
解决方法: 使用Universal-USB-Installer 工具
下载地址为:https://www.pendrivelinux.com/downloads/Universal-USB-Installer/Universal-USB-Installer-1.9.7.9.exe
本文永久链接:https://www.osetc.com/archives/20442.html